– 1st Degree – personal, immediate network.

– 2nd Degree – connected to at least one member of your 1st degree to introduce you.

– 3rd Degree – connected to at least one member of your 2nd degree connection.

JUMP INProfile vs. Page

Businesses are only allowed to create pages NOT profiles.

A business which opens a profile page is in direct violation of Facebook’s ‘Terms of Use’.

JUMP INProfile vs. Page

Facebook Pages cannot add people as friends. They can ‘only’ like other Facebook Pages.

When companies like each other on Facebook, they can help promote each other’s content.

JUMP INProfile vs. Page

There is a 5000 friend limit on each profile.You can have an unlimited number of fans on your

Facebook Page.

JUMP INProfile vs. PageProfiles can interact in Facebook Groups! We

love and use groups!Facebook Pages can not interact in groups,

however, they can create events, just like a profile can.
